The Asus PadFone Infinity has a global score of 67.1, which is slightly better than Nokia Lumia 1320's 61.1 general score. Asus PadFone Infinity's construction is extremely lighter and somewhat thinner than the Nokia Lumia 1320, although they were released only a couple months apart. The Asus PadFone Infinity counts with Android 4.4 operating system, and Nokia Lumia 1320 counts with Windows Phone 8 operating system.
The Asus PadFone Infinity features a more vivid screen than Lumia 1320, because although it has a quite smaller display, it also counts with a way better quantity of pixels per inch in the display and a lot higher 1920 x 1080 resolution. Asus PadFone Infinity has a greater memory for games and applications than Nokia Lumia 1320, because although it has no external memory slot, it also counts with 32 GB internal memory.
The Asus PadFone Infinity features a bit better performance than Lumia 1320, because although it has a weaker graphics processing unit, it also counts with more RAM memory and a higher number of cores. The Asus PadFone Infinity counts with a much better camera than Lumia 1320, and although they both have the same video frame rates and the same 1920x1080 video definition, the Asus PadFone Infinity also has a larger aperture to take better images in low-light environments and a lot higher resolution back-facing camera.
Lumia 1320 counts with a superior battery performance than Asus PadFone Infinity, because it has a 42 percent more battery capacity.
